华为云国际站代理商:Java开发环境搭建指南
一、Java开发环境概述
在云计算时代,搭建高效稳定的Java开发环境是开发者和企业的重要需求。华为云国际站代理商为您提供专业的Java开发环境搭建方案,结合华为云强大的基础设施,助力开发者快速构建、测试和部署Java应用。
二、准备工作
1. 注册华为云账号
访问华为云国际站(www.huaweicloud.com),完成账号注册和实名认证。

2. 选购华为云服务器
推荐选择华为云弹性云服务器(ECS):
- 计算型ECS:适合计算密集型Java应用
- 内存型ECS:适合大数据处理和高并发Java应用
- 通用型ECS:平衡计算和内存需求,适合大多数Java开发场景
建议选择CentOS 7.6或Ubuntu 18.04/20.04等主流Linux发行版作为操作系统。
三、Java开发环境搭建步骤
1. 连接华为云服务器
使用SSH工具(如PuTTY或Xshell)连接您的华为云ECS实例。
2. 安装JDK
推荐安装OpenJDK或Oracle JDK:
# CentOS系统安装OpenJDK 11
sudo yum install java-11-openjdk-devel
# Ubuntu系统安装OpenJDK 11
sudo apt-get update
sudo apt-get install openjdk-11-jdk
3. 配置环境变量
编辑/etc/profile文件,添加以下内容:
export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64
export PATH=$PATH:$JAVA_HOME/bin
执行source /etc/profile使配置生效。
4. 验证安装
运行以下命令验证安装是否成功:
java -version
javac -version
四、集成开发工具
1. 安装IDE
可选择Eclipse、IntelliJ IDEA等主流Java IDE:
- IntelliJ IDEA社区版:免费开源
- Eclipse:经典Java开发环境
2. 远程开发配置
通过华为云的弹性公网IP,可以配置IDE远程连接到云服务器进行开发:
- 在华为云控制台为ECS实例绑定弹性公网IP
- 配置安全组规则,开放SSH端口(默认22)
- 在IDE中配置远程连接
五、华为云优势助力Java开发
1. 高性能计算资源
华为云ECS采用自研鲲鹏处理器,提供卓越的计算性能,特别适合Java应用的高效运行。
2. 稳定可靠的网络环境
全球部署的数据中心和优质BGP网络,确保Java应用的稳定访问和低延迟。
3. 安全防护体系
华为云提供全方位安全防护,包括DDoS防护、Web应用防火墙等,保障Java应用安全。
4. 弹性扩展能力
根据Java应用的负载情况,可随时调整ECS配置或使用弹性伸缩服务,实现资源的最优利用。
5. 丰富的云生态
华为云提供数据库、中间件、容器服务等丰富的PaaS产品,可与Java开发环境无缝集成。
六、总结
本文详细介绍了如何在华为云上搭建Java开发环境的完整流程。通过华为云弹性云服务器ECS,开发者可以获得高性能、高可靠性的计算资源,快速构建Java开发环境。华为云在以下几个方面为Java开发者提供独特优势:
- 性能卓越:自研芯片和优化的虚拟化技术确保Java应用高效运行
- 全球覆盖:多区域部署满足不同地区的开发和部署需求
- 安全合规:完善的安全体系和认证,保障开发环境安全
- 成本优化:灵活的计费方式和资源调度,降低开发成本
- 生态完善:丰富的云服务和解决方案,支持复杂Java应用架构
作为华为云国际站代理商,我们建议Java开发者充分利用华为云的基础设施和服务,构建高效、安全的开发环境,加速应用开发和部署流程。
发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/441884.html